> Is anyone familiar with the SCD or specific carbohydrate diet?
> Looks like it is based on the same principles as the Paleo Diet.
>
> The Specific Carbohydrate Diet™ is biologically correct because it
> is species appropriate. The allowed foods are mainly those that
> early man ate before agriculture began. The diet we evolved to eat
> over millions of years was predominantly one of meat, fish, eggs,
> vegetables, nuts, low-sugar fruits. Our modern diet including
> starches, grains, pasta, legumes, and breads has only been consumed
> for a mere 10,000 years. In the last hundred years the increase in
> complex sugars and chemical additives in the diet has led to a huge
> increase in health problems ranging from severe bowel disorders to
> obesity and brain function disorders. We have not adapted to eat
> this modern diet as there has not been enough time for natural
> selection to operate. It therefore makes sense to eat the diet we
> evolved with.
